Method for preparing high-performance rutile titanium dioxide pigment
A high-efficiency technology of rutile titanium dioxide, which is applied in the field of pigments, can solve problems such as uneven performance of titanium dioxide, poor dispersion of titanium dioxide, and affecting performance, and achieve the effect of improving the covering effect, stable performance, and easy realization

[0020] The present invention discloses a preparation method of high-efficiency rutile titanium dioxide pigment, mainly forming a silicon dioxide coating layer and an aluminum coating layer successively on the surface of the rutile titanium dioxide pigment, and the specific steps are as follows:
[0021] (1) Slurry treatment: dehydrate and concentrate the chlorinated titanium dioxide to a mass concentration of 380-450g / L, then put it into a ball mill, and then add a dispersant polymer that accounts for 2-3% of the mass of the chlorinated titanium dioxide. Ethylene glycol octyl phenyl ether, high-speed dispersion and grinding for 10-15 minutes under the condition of a material-ball ratio of 5:1 and a rotational speed of 150-300r / min;
